Fee Structure And Facilities

It's quiet feasible for a middle class family and fees reimbursement helps us to lessen our burden for some extent. Apart from that we have to pay the exam fees and the academic fees structure has no specifications they just ask us to pay and never force to pay fees immediately.

Fees and Financial Aid

As a part of government scholarship policy I attended entrance exam and qualified the exam. It helped me to avail government scholarship of INR 35000 for college tuition fees.

Admission

I'm interested in Mechanical Engineering and so attended EAMCET examination which helped me to choose different colleges. As a result I got multiple colleges and selected some of them. Finally I was allotted with this college and after visiting there for the first time I liked the atmosphere and so continued with the college without hesitation.
